#359764 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#359764 is composed of 20.8% red, 59.2% green and 39.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 64.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 33.8% yellow and 40.8% black. It has a hue angle of 148.8 degrees, a saturation of 48% and a lightness of 40%. #359764 color hex could be obtained by blending #6affc8 with #002f00.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

Shades and Tints of #359764
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020604 is the darkest color, while #f6fcf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#359764
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#646866 is the less saturated color, while #06c662 is the most saturated one.
